What Size Shot Canada Geese?

Most experts say the best loads for geese are sizes 1, BB, BBB, or T steel shot. For most hunting situations, BB or BBB shot is the most effective shot size. Both have plenty of pellets, but still enough energy to bring down a goose. Guns are usually 10- or 12-gauge. What’s the best shot […]

Is Air Canada Vacations Part Of Air Canada?

Air Canada Vacations is a wholly-owned tour operator of Canada’s national flag carrier, Air Canada, the country’s largest provider of scheduled passenger services within Canada and from Canada to international destinations.
